ESMA calls on firms to finalise preparations ahead of T+1 settlement deadlines

ESMA calls on firms to finalise preparations ahead of T+1 settlement deadlines 20 July 2026 Post Trading The European Securities and Markets Authority (ESMA), the EU regulator and supervisor, has published a statement highlighting key deadlines and action points to be ready for the transition to a T+1 settlement cycle in EU financial markets. With the move scheduled for 11 October 2027, ESMA underlines that 2026 is a critical year for market participants to finalise their preparations. The statement outlines key milestones, including the first regulatory deadline on 7 December 2026 for allocations and confirmations processes. Market participants are encouraged to prepare and test their own readiness, and to check the readiness of their entire ecosystem, across the entire trading and settlement chain.
